Transaction a903ae32d1ac447fd103cf2f462e8835a595864249bc0d002ebdb70249706789

7 Input
2 Outputs
  • a903ae32d1ac447fd103cf2f462e8835a595864249bc0d002ebdb70249706789:0
  • value  185835610
    address  12LwN62nqnt3TXUkpFqzsyd2oyGUU3PhmV
  • a903ae32d1ac447fd103cf2f462e8835a595864249bc0d002ebdb70249706789:1
  • value  14753550
    address  3KXpdjeEHzCiaq5KMc5SzLTRYQXH8Mdhp6